### Requirements and Responsibilities
To act as a registered agent, either an individual or an entity is required to fulfill particular legal criteria established by the state. Most jurisdictions mandate that a registered agent must be located in the state where the business is formed or registered. This means that businesses must either designate an individual with a physical address in the state or engage a registered agent provider that fulfills this requirement. Moreover, the registered agent must be accessible during standard business hours to receive legal documents and other official communication.
The duties of a registered agent are vital for ensuring compliance and facilitating smooth operations for businesses. One of the primary duties includes receiving service of process, which refers to legal documents such as lawsuits or summonses that may be delivered during business hours. Registered https://school-of-safety-russia.ru/user/clerkdry31/ must also inform their clients of any significant correspondence received, including filing deadlines or compliance alerts that help keep them in good standing with state laws.
In addition to acting as the point of contact for legal documents, a registered agent often assists with annual compliance filings and can provide services related to business mail handling and entity management. They play an essential role in corporate governance by ensuring that businesses adhere to their statutory obligations, including filing annual reports and maintaining updated records. Thus, selecting a trustworthy registered agent is essential for businesses to effectively maneuver through legal complexities.
Pricing and Pricing Structures
When evaluating registered agent services, understanding the fees and charge models is important for cost management. Typically, the costs for registered agent services can differ widely depending on aspects such as the company, region, and extra services offered. Most registered agent services offer a basic package that typically ranges from $100 per year. This usual fee generally covers the fundamentals, including the agent's function as an agent for service of process and the maintenance of a registered address.
Many registered agent services also offer graded pricing systems, where extra features can be supplemented for a greater fee. These features may include compliance reminders, legal paperwork handling, or annual filing services. Companies in pursuit of enhanced security and privacy options can anticipate to pay more for discreet registered agent services or online business locations. Affordable registered agent solutions can frequently be found, but it is crucial to compare service offerings to ensure that the option meets your business needs free from hidden fees.
In plus annual fees, some registered agent services may require for specific services, such as registered agent establishment or registered agent certificate reissues. Comprehending these potential charges upfront can help avoid surprises down the line. How to Change Your Designated Agent
Changing your registered agent is a clear-cut process, but it requires attention to detail to guarantee compliance with state regulations. The first step is to select a new registered agent provider that meets your company needs. Whether http://www.supergame.one/home.php?mod=space&uid=1010550 prefer a trustworthy local registered agent or an digital registered agent service, make sure they can satisfy the requirements of statutory representation in your state. After you have picked the new agent, you will typically need to obtain a resignation from your current registered agent to complete the transition.
Then, you will need to complete the appropriate forms required by your jurisdiction for changing your registered agent information. This may include a registered agent replacement form, which specifies the newly appointed agent's name and address. It's crucial to ensure that all submitted information is accurate and in agreement with your business records to prevent any compliance problems. If you are uncertain about filling out these forms, many registered agent services offer help, simplifying the process for you.
In conclusion, after turning in the required forms and ensuring your current registered agent has officially resigned, verify that your new registered agent has received notification from the state. Keep track of any deadlines associated with registered agent updates and compliance reminders to maintain a positive status for your business entity. By following these steps carefully, you can successfully change your registered agent and ensure that you remain compliant with all legal requirements.
Typical Questions Regarding Designated Agents
One common question is, what specifically does a registered agent do? A registered representative acts as the official point of contact for a business, handling lawful documents such as service of process and government communications. This role is crucial for upholding compliance with state regulations, ensuring the firm is notified of all lawful actions or obligations in a prompt manner.
Another common inquiry involves the conditions for becoming a https://www.nlvbang.com/home.php?mod=space&uid=1802490 . Each state has its own designated representative criteria, but usually, the agent must be a inhabitant of the region or a company authorized to operate business there. They must also have a physical address for delivery of lawful documents, as P.O. boxes are not acceptable.
